## Break-Glass Access — LadleLogic Plugin Sandbox

Hey plugin folks: if the LadleLogic recipe-scaling calculator's sandbox locks you out mid-review, you can use break-glass access. It's logged, audited, and mildly embarrassing, so only use it when genuinely stuck. File a note in the plugin tracker afterward. The emergency recovery passphrase is below.

recovery phrase for tafop-fawep: zorwyn-ulaox

Context: Ardenfell line margins slipped three points over two quarters. Drivers: input steel costs, aggressive discounting at the Westmoor branch, and a stale price book. Proposal: uplift list prices four percent, tighten discount authority to regional level, sunset the two lowest-margin SKUs. Risk: volume loss at Halverton accounts, estimated under two percent. Decision requested at Thursday's review. Modelling assumptions are in the appendix pack. The commercial reasoning leadership wants kept close is noted directly below.

board note of tajop-yajof: The finance team signed off on a budget of $77.6 million for Project Pramir.

// FIRMWARE_CHANNEL selects the update ring for Kestrelwing sensor nodes.
// Valid values: "canary", "beta", "stable". Contractors: leave this on
// "beta" unless the hardware lead says otherwise — canary builds can
// brick rev-A boards, and stable lags by two cycles. Changing this
// forces a full re-flash on next check-in, so batch changes with a
// maintenance window. The channel manifest is pinned to the build noted below.

session token of kagup-hahaf = htk3_2b8